- CVE-2021-44479Dec 1, 2021risk 0.00cvss —epss 0.00
NXP Kinetis K82 devices have a buffer over-read via a crafted wlength value in a GET Status-Other request during use of USB In-System Programming (ISP) mode. This discloses protected flash memory.
- CVE-2019-14239Sep 24, 2019risk 0.00cvss —epss 0.00
On NXP Kinetis KV1x, Kinetis KV3x, and Kinetis K8x devices, Flash Access Controls (FAC) (a software IP protection method for execute-only access) can be defeated by leveraging a load instruction inside the execute-only region to expose the protected code into a CPU register.
- CVE-2019-14237Sep 12, 2019risk 0.00cvss —epss 0.03
On NXP Kinetis KV1x, Kinetis KV3x, and Kinetis K8x devices, Flash Access Controls (FAC) (a software IP protection method for execute-only access) can be defeated by observing CPU registers and the effect of code/instruction execution.
